#b3540f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b3540f is composed of 70.2% red, 32.9%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.1% magenta, 91.6%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 25.2 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 38%. #b3540f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a81e with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

Shades and Tints of #b3540f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100801 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b3540f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#68605a is the less saturated color, while #c25200 is the most saturated one.
